“With a firm foot to qualify”: Ecuador and how they saw the team’s debut in their country

Ecuador made its grand debut at the Qatar World Cup 2022. Despite the fact that history played against them – no host had lost the opening game of the tournament before – the ‘Tri’ managed to fight against all odds and achieve a great triumph (2-0) over the local team. Regarding this, we analyze what this victory has been with three specialists from the Ecuadorian environment.

Without a doubt, this Ecuadorian victory has left good impressions on locals and strangers. Gustavo Alfaro’s team managed to be superior to its rival from start to finish and this was reflected on the scoreboard, although it could easily have been larger.

The Argentine DT, who lately got used to playing with a 4-3-3 in his scheme, this time he bet on the 4-4-2 with Michael Estrada and Enner Valencia on the tips. The strategy worked perfectly. The individualities of the team transcended positively on the pitch. And the debut, then, ended up being very promising.

Even, thanks to that formula, Enner Valencia managed to meet again with the goal. In the preparations for Qatar 2022, the 33-year-old Ecuadorian attacker played four games with his team and failed to score in any of them. Now, he managed to break that losing streak with a double.

“Ecuador had the offensive individualities that had not worked for him in the preparation stage. Enner Valencia came from a very important goal drought in the national team, he couldn’t even score from a penalty. I think that the offensive strengthening, the good contribution of Michael Estrada, was decisive for an Ecuador that played a 4-4-2 that has not been so usual in Alfaro’s stage, regardless of important players like Grueso “highlights the journalist .

“A very good debut for Ecuador that was obliged to win if it wants to fight for the round of 16 qualification. Good individual performances among which Valencia, who woke up in time for the World Cup, Estrada and Méndez stood out “points out the journalist .

In the first half it was clear that Ecuador was ready to win. Thousands of kilometers from home, the ‘Tri’ dominated the ball as if it were local and generated numerous attacking plays, managing to celebrate three goals from Valencia, although one was controversially annulled.

Thus, Alfaro’s squad was able to leave at halftime with a win in their favor, but in the end it was not. Already in the second half the revolutions dropped, but the Ecuadorians always kept the rhythm of the game.

“In the first half, Ecuador did damage with long balls and inside play, taking advantage of Qatar’s bad setbacks and defensive incoordination. The second half was dedicated to regulating more physically against an opponent who tried to advance lines without success. That the game was liquidated so quickly played against the show. It would seem that the second half was left oversummarizes Serrano.

“In a match with great expectations, Ecuador was superior to the host team with an impressive development of Enner Valencia, who after his two goals became Ecuador’s top scorer in a World Cup”complements .

Qatar, bad place

Beyond the enormous merit of Ecuador to win the game, Qatar at no time responded to the level of what it is supposed to be: the Asian champion. The local team caused almost no concern for the ‘Tri’ defense.

“I was surprised by how weak Qatar ended up being based on the process it has been carrying out, once it had an acceptable Copa América here, it is the Asian champion… I thought Qatar was going to offer something more”says Esteban Avila.

The Qatari team gave its fans very few emotions. Almost nothing. In fact, goalkeeper Hernán Galíndez from Ecuador had little to do on Sunday, as he did not receive any direct shot at his goal. The hosts were totally disappointed.

“The game also allowed us to see the worst local debuting in a World Cup. Apparently the 12 years that Qatar has been preparing have not been enough.”says Pablo Serrano.

There are hopes

Their debut has made it clear that Ecuador has everything it takes to get past the group stage of the World Cup, just as it did in Germany in 2006. But beating Qatar was only the first step. In fact, that is the most accessible team in their group and now two stronger rivals are coming: Senegal and the Netherlands.

On the following date, Alfaro’s team will have to face the Dutch contender and succeeding will not be easy. Scoring at least one point could be very valuable. In any case, the key game will be on the last day.

“With this debut, Ecuador confirmed that it has a chance of winning the round of 16 spot and will play it with Senegal”Serrano says. “The two teams (the Netherlands and Senegal) are very complex rivals, but it is important to emphasize that with a draw with both, Ecuador will reach the goal of reaching the round of 16”adds Fredy Hidalgo.

Senegal, then, is the team to beat. But it will also be difficult to achieve, since it is nothing more and nothing less than the champion of Africa. Of course, what plays in favor of the Ecuadorians is that Sadio Mané, top figure of the African team, will be absent due to injury. In that sense, things are a little easier for the South Americans.

“I think Ecuador is on a firm footing to qualify. It will depend a lot, for example, if Senegal and the Netherlands tie, if Senegal can’t beat Qatar, which could be possible, because they don’t have their main figure. The decisive match will be at the end with Senegal. I very much doubt that Ecuador can have a chance against the Netherlands, but you can play with the remaining results to reach this last game with options to qualify ”analyzes Avila.

For now, jubilation has taken over the Ecuadorian nation. And is not for less. Starting off on the right foot is always important. Now it is necessary for the ‘Tri’ to focus on the next duels against two teams of a higher level than Qatar. Nothing is said yet. But there is much hope.
